| MCP73862 | Advanced Single or Dual Cell, Fully Integrated Li-Ion / Li-Polymer Charge Management Controllers Description: The MCP7386X family of devices features highly advanced linear charge management controllers for use in space-limited, cost-sensitive applications. The devices combine high-accuracy, constant voltage and current regulation, cell preconditioning, cell temperature monitoring, advanced | Microchip 微芯科技 | ||

- MCP809-3引脚微处理器复位电路- MCP809/810微处理器监控电路用于监测微处理器的电源数字系统。他们提供了一个微处理器复位在上电,掉电和欠压条件。MCP809/810的功能是监测的VCC电源电压,每当这个断言复位信号电压下降至低于工厂编程的复位阈值。复位信号仍然宣称为240ms后VCC上升超过阈值。 MCP809有低有效复位输出,而MCP810已高有效复位输出。七个标准的复位电压可供选择,适合监视5V,3.3V和3V电源电压。低电源电流仅15μA,在MCP809/810在使用便携设备的理想选择。该MCP809/MCP810可在3引脚SOT23封装。 应用 * 微处理器系统 2012-11-18
